A Certificate Course in Fermentation Technology is a specialized program designed to provide students with in-depth knowledge of fermentation processes and their applications in industries like food, pharmaceuticals, and biofuels. This course covers topics such as microbial physiology, industrial fermentation techniques, bioreactor operations, and product recovery. It emphasizes practical skills through hands-on training in laboratory settings, enabling students to develop expertise in designing and optimizing fermentation systems. Typically lasting 6–12 months, the course is ideal for individuals with a background in biology, microbiology, or related fields. Upon completion, participants can pursue careers in biotechnology firms, research institutions, or production units focusing on fermentation-based products. This program is a gateway to advanced opportunities in biotechnology and bioengineering.
